- He and his older brother Barry Gibb wrote a song called Man In The Middle. After his death it appeared on the "Number Ones" album as a tribute to Maurice.
- Inducted into the Songwriters Hall of Fame in 1994 with brothers Barry and Robin.
- Son, Adam Gibb (b. 23 February 1976), and daughter, Samantha Gibb (b. 2 July 1980).
- Awarded a CBE, or Commander of the Order of British Empire, by Queen Elizabeth II in the New Year's Eve Honors List 2001.
- In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 1997 (as a member of The Bee Gees).
- He and The Bee Gees were awarded a Star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ame for Recording at 6845 Hollywood Boulevard in Hollywood, California.
